Artificial Intelligence (AI) continues to revolutionize web development in 2023. From AI-driven chatbots to personalized user experiences, AI is enabling developers to create smarter, more intuitive websites. Tools like OpenAI’s ChatGPT and AI-based design platforms are streamlining workflows, automating repetitive tasks, and enhancing user engagement.
Progressive Web Apps (PWAs) are gaining traction as a hybrid solution that combines the best of web and mobile applications. PWAs offer fast loading times, offline functionality, and a seamless user experience, making them a popular choice for businesses looking to enhance accessibility and performance.
With the rise of smart speakers and voice assistants like Alexa, Siri, and Google Assistant, voice search optimization is becoming a critical aspect of web development. Websites in 2023 are being designed to accommodate voice queries, which often differ from traditional text-based searches.
Serverless architecture is transforming the way developers build and deploy applications. By leveraging cloud providers like AWS, Google Cloud, and Microsoft Azure, developers can focus on writing code without worrying about server management.
Web3, the decentralized web powered by blockchain technology, is making waves in 2023. From decentralized applications (dApps) to secure payment systems, blockchain is reshaping how we think about data ownership, security, and transparency.
In 2023, websites are becoming more dynamic and interactive, thanks to Motion UI. This design trend focuses on creating engaging animations, transitions, and micro-interactions that captivate users and improve navigation.
As environmental concerns grow, sustainable web development is becoming a priority. Green hosting solutions and energy-efficient coding practices are helping developers reduce the carbon footprint of their websites.
Headless Content Management Systems (CMS) are gaining popularity for their flexibility and scalability. Unlike traditional CMS platforms, headless CMS decouples the front-end and back-end, allowing developers to deliver content across multiple channels seamlessly.
With cyber threats on the rise, web developers in 2023 are prioritizing security. From implementing HTTPS protocols to using advanced encryption methods, cybersecurity is no longer optional—it’s a necessity.
No-code and low-code platforms are democratizing web development, enabling non-developers to create functional websites and applications. These tools are empowering businesses to launch digital products faster and at a lower cost.
